[sblock=Appearance]

Tirion is tall and broad-shouldered, radiating strength and confidence and the inner fires of conviction. His skin is tanned from his travels, though not yet weathered. He is of the typical mixed stock of most of Furyondy with black hair and blue eyes with a strong jaw.

The mithral armor he inherited from his father is plated in brass and highly shined, as is his mace, inherited from his mother. Both he keeps in good condition. The holy symbol of Pelor he inherited from his mother is enchanted with a continual flame spell and hangs around his neck or tucked inside his armor if not needed. His shield, also inherited from his father, also has a holy symbol, though for this mission he has carefully covered his shield with black goat hide. Over his armor he wears a simple woolen cloak that can clasp in front to look like robes.
[/sblock]

[sblock=Background]

Tirion Cayde's father was a paladin of Pelor, and his mother was a cleric of the sun god, the sister of Duke Benedict of Gilead, a minor duchy in the Kingdom of Furyody. When both his parents were killed in an undead scourge, Tiron was taken into the ducal household and raised as a son alongside the Duke's heir, Rex. Tirion followed in his parents' footsteps and dedicated himself to Pelor as a cleric. With the untimely (some speculate suspicious, but those are just unsubstantiated rumors...right?) death of the duke, the duke's younger brother Maledict convinced the duke's advisors into a political coup, removing the rakish and ne'er-do-well Rex and placing the Maledict on the throne. Rex immediately started a rebellion against his uncle, fleeing to the forest. Tirion supported the rightful claim of his cousin, perhaps a bit too vocally. His superiors in the church were afraid the new duke, never an ardent supporter of the faith, would punish the temple. For his own safety and theirs, it was "suggested" that Tirion should go on a traveling missionary journey. Preferably far from the duchy. Tirion eventually ended up in the Free City of Greyhawk when the depredations of the Slave Lords were at their height, and was recruited to accompany the adventurers in their expedition.
[/sblock]

[sblock=Personality]

Tirion is dedicated to justice and protecting those in need. He feels strongly that his obligation as a member of the nobility is to the benefit of the people to whom he is responsible. Compassionate, he can also work up a righteous anger toward injustice. He is constantly seeking to live up to the example of his dead parents, to be seen worthy of being the son of such heroes. He has recently been plagued by torn loyalties. He respects the lawful authority of Duke Maledict, but feels the man unfairly stole the throne from the rightful heir, Tirion’s cousin Rex. And he is torn by the secret affair he had with Catrin, Rex’s estranged wife, and his feelings now that Rex has returned to her in the forests of their home in his rebellion against his uncle. He longs to return home to aid Rex, but fears his presence may complicate things, for Rex, for Catrin, and for his church.
[/sblock]
